      The penalty that I have the biggest problem with is the illegal contact penalty beyond 5 yards. I don't have a problem with the 5 yard penalty itself, but what I do have a problem with is the resultant automatic first down. This penalty should be broken into two different categories. When the contact is not a blatent hold, a 5 yard "non-automatic first down" penalty should be assessed. When the contact is blatent the result should be a spot penalty with an automatic first down.

      It drives me bonkers when a team has a 3rd and loooong and is given a free first down because there was a minor bump to the receiver. However, I have no problem with giving the offense a first down if the receiver is mugged.

          Hate both ideas...

          If an official deems interference severe enough to throw the flag in the first place, it has to be a spot foul... that officials throw the hanky for the most minor of contact should be addressed in training and review of officials.

          There are bad officials - always have been, always will be... you can't bog the game down in bureaucracy in an effort to make "things perfect".

          In this case, the cure would surely be worse than the disease.
